Optimizing Urjavinya Solar Array Design for Maximum Efficiency
To achieve optimal power output from the Urjavinya Solar Array, meticulous design considerations are crucial. Factors such as panel orientation, inclining angles, and module arrangement play a significant role in maximizing energy capture. By assessing the local climate data, including solar irradiance patterns and temperature fluctuations, engineers can develop an array configuration that maximizes sunlight absorption throughout the day. Furthermore, integrating advanced technologies like adaptive tracking systems allows the array to constantly adjust its position, ensuring continuous energy generation even as the sun's trajectory changes.
The choice of solar cell technology is also paramount. High-efficiency polycrystalline panels offer superior performance compared to conventional options. Additionally, utilizing lightweight materials for the array structure minimizes its environmental impact while guaranteeing structural integrity against adverse weather conditions.
- Integrating energy storage systems, such as batteries or supercapacitors, offers reliable power supply even during periods of reduced sunlight.
- Regular maintenance of the array is essential to detect potential issues and ensure long-term performance.
